## v1.9.2 — Seat-Map Renderer

The Velvetrow seat-map renderer finally stops redrawing the whole auditorium every time someone hovers a seat. Balcony tiers now render lazily, which cut initial load by about 40% on the Grand Meridian layout. Also fixed the ghost seats appearing in row zero. Safe to include in this week's cut — release sign-off responsibility sits with the person named below.

approver of hahaf-hahaf = Druion Druius Kasax Eliox

## Build provenance: idempotency keys for payment retries

Paylark's retry worker derives each idempotency key from the order UUID plus attempt epoch, never wall-clock time, so replays after a crash produce identical keys. Reviewers should verify the derivation function is untouched whenever the retry module changes, since any drift silently permits duplicate charges. Provenance for the current signed build of this module appears immediately below.

session token of yahap-fafop = htk9_f6aa94135

It is owned by the Geo Platform team, with day-to-day operations handled by the rendering rotation. For release coordination: cache invalidation must be scheduled at least 48 hours before any style deploy, and warm-up jobs take roughly six hours to complete. Capacity changes require sign-off from the platform lead. For questions about invalidation windows, warm-up status, or emergency flushes during a release, contact the cache operations owner at the address below.

pager mailbox: frador@nelvrocorp.internal